A police official has remained injured after a shootout between a person suspected of smuggling goods and several policemen that occurred last night in northern Kosovo.
Police have said an unknown person has hit the police by car, causing minor injuries.
Kosovo Police Deputy Commander for the Northern Region Veton Elshani told KoSSev that border police members last night after 22:00 have tried to stop a car in the vicinity of Josanica in the Leposavisic municipality.
Officials suspected that the vehicle had entered Kosovo via alternative roads from Serbia and that it had smuggled.
“has not stopped, has hit a cop and then had a fire exchange”, Elshani said.
He points out that there was no injuries from the shooting and that the policeman who was hit by the car has suffered minor injuries.
Kosovo police currently have no information on the suspect, as Elshani claims, the driver has already left, then left the car and left.
Police have seized the vehicle.
At the same time, Elshani had no information on whether or what was found in the car.
A similar case occurred a week ago in northern Kosovo, where, in the territory of Zubin Potok's municipality, police have attempted to stop a group of suspected smugglers.
But at that time five people -- four Serbian nationals and one Albanian -- have been arrested, while one of the suspects has left the scene.
